BATTLEJACK First Major Update Casts Players into the Dark Maze

BATTLEJACK First Major Update Casts Players into the Dark Maze

NEXON and Grand Cru have released the first major update for Battlejack, the mobile fantasy card battle RPG (roleplaying game), with the Dark Maze. The update unlocks the Dark Maze, a brand new survival challenge mode in which players can test their battled-hardened heroes, skills and luck. The new mode will send players exploring the depths of a massive maze, battling more than 150 new monsters along their journey. The Dark Maze will transform at the end of each in-game season, offering players a new path, challenges and enemies to battle on a regular basis.

On their quest through the Dark Maze, players will collect valuable new items including Shiny Bits which can be used to buy powerful new items, Zibuls which are new awakening materials that will help sustain and power-up their heroes in the maze, and Hero pieces to craft heroes. In addition, players can now enlist Tinker to craft minor healing potions by combining Enhanced Water and Stimulant.

Battlejack is a deep and strategic RPG experience with gameplay rooted in an innovative twist on blackjack. Players will embark on an epic quest to battle evil forces across a mythical fantasy world called Midgard. Hundreds of mighty heroes are available for players to collect, fuse and evolve as they journey through a story featuring more than 100 challenging levels, each with unique and powerful enemies. Battlejack seamlessly blends an immersive RPG system into the high-risk, high-reward formula of blackjack, adding a completely new level of power and strategy into a player’s hand.
